2025 Volkswagen Atlas Cross Sport vs 2026 Lexus NX
Comparison Overview
The most significant numerical disparity between the 2025 Volkswagen Atlas Cross Sport and the 2026 Lexus NX is their combined fuel economy, with the Lexus achieving 40 MPG compared to the VW's 23 MPG, a difference of 17 MPG. However, the Atlas Cross Sport undercuts the Lexus on entry price by a substantial $6,985, starting at $37,190 versus $44,175. Performance favors the VW, delivering 269 hp and 273 lb-ft of torque from its regular unleaded engine, significantly outpacing the Lexusβs 240 hp, which requires premium fuel. Cargo volume also shows a large gap, with the Atlas Cross Sport offering 40.3 cu ft while the smaller NX provides only 22.7 cu ft. Size is another factor: the Atlas measures 195.6 inches long, nearly 12 inches longer than the 183.5-inch NX.

Drive Train
| Feature | Volkswagen | Lexus |
|---|---|---|
| Transmission Type | 8-speed shiftable automatic | continuously variable-speed automatic |
| Drivetrain Type | front wheel drive | front wheel drive |
Fuel
| Feature | Volkswagen | Lexus |
|---|---|---|
| Fuel Type | regular unleaded | premium unleaded (recommended) |
| EPA Fuel Economy (City/Highway) | 20/26 MPG | 42/38 MPG |
| EPA Fuel Economy (Combined) | 23 MPG | 40 MPG |
| EPA Driving Range (City/Highway) | 372.0/483.6 mi. | 609.0/551.0 mi. |
| Fuel Tank Capacity | 18.6 gal. | 14.5 gal. |

Warranty
| Feature | Volkswagen | Lexus |
|---|---|---|
| Basic Warranty |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. |
| Drivetrain Warranty | 4 yr./ 50000 mi. | 6 yr./ 70000 mi. |
| Corrosion/Rust Warranty | 7 yr./ 100000 mi. | 6 yr./ unlimited mi. |
| Roadside Assistance | 3 yr./ 36000 mi. | 4 yr./ unlimited mi. |
| Complimentary Scheduled Maintenance | 2 yr./ 20000 mi. | 1 yr./ 10000 mi. |
| Hybrid Component Warranty | β | 8 yr./ 100000 mi. |
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about comparing the 2025 Volkswagen Atlas Cross Sport and 2026 Lexus NX.
What is the horsepower difference between the two crossovers?
The 2025 Volkswagen Atlas Cross Sport is significantly more powerful, producing 269 hp, whereas the 2026 Lexus NX is rated at 240 hp. This 29 hp advantage suggests better responsiveness for the VW.
Which vehicle is better for long-term fuel costs?
The 2026 Lexus NX is considerably better for fuel costs, achieving 40 combined MPG. Furthermore, the Atlas Cross Sport requires regular unleaded, while the Lexus recommends premium, which may impact real-world cost savings despite the MPG advantage.
How much space difference exists in the cargo area?
The difference in utility is substantial; the Atlas Cross Sport offers 40.3 cubic feet of storage behind the second row. In contrast, the Lexus NX only provides 22.7 cubic feet of cargo space.
What is the price difference when comparing base MSRPs?
There is a $6,985 price gap favoring the Volkswagen, starting at $37,190. The Lexus NX enters the segment with a higher base MSRP of $44,175.
Are the drivetrains and transmissions comparable?
No, the powertrains differ in execution; the VW utilizes a standard 8-speed shiftable automatic transmission with its FWD setup. The Lexus employs a continuously variable-speed automatic transmission for its FWD configuration.
Which vehicle is physically larger?
The 2025 Volkswagen Atlas Cross Sport is the larger vehicle across all dimensions, measuring 195.6 inches in length and 78.3 inches in width. The Lexus NX is shorter at 183.5 inches long and narrower at 73.4 inches wide.
